L. Parlato et al., X-RAYS OPERATIONS OF A THIN-FILM NBVN SUPERCONDUCTING-STRIP PARTICLE DETECTOR, Nuclear instruments & methods in physics research. Section A, Accelerators, spectrometers, detectors and associated equipment, 348(1), 1994, pp. 127-130
Using a current biased 2 mum wide, thin film (Nb0.8V0.2)N superconduct
ing strip operated at 1.4 K, we were able to detect voltage pulses due
to the superconducting to normal transition induced by a Fe-55 6 keV
X-rays source. At high bias currents the estimated counting efficiency
was close to 60%. The detector performance and its potential applicat
ion of X-rays and minimum ionizing particles detection are discussed i
n the framework of the recent literature on the subject.
